Agricola El Nazario – Grupo GR Participates in Voluntary Environmental Assessment Program with AMHPAC

In late May, Agricola El Nazario, part of Grupo GR, actively participated in the Voluntary Evaluation Program for environmental compliance based on the Mexican standard NMX-AA-162-SCFI-2012. This program involves a voluntary review process—an environmental audit—that allows companies to assess their effective compliance with environmental regulations and enhance the efficiency of their production processes, thereby improving competitiveness.

The audit covers various aspects, including the subjects for documentary and physical verification:

  • Air quality
  • Noise levels
  • Water management
  • Soil and subsoil conditions
  • Waste management (including hazardous, urban solid, and special handling waste)
  • Energy usage
  • Hazard prevention
  • Environmental emergency preparedness
  • Environmental management practices

Agricola El Nazario, a family business, strives to offer top-quality products year-round. They strategically maintain their agricultural production sites to ensure a consistent supply. Currently, they market their products in Torreon, Coahuila, Mexico City, McAllen, San Antonio (Texas), and Nogales (Arizona). Their flagship offerings include Roma Tomatoes and Azulan Cucumbers, branded as 5 Reyes and Nazario.
